DC, Leh, reviews registration of Unique Disability IDs All eligible beneficiaries to be covered by March 31

Deputy Commissioner, Leh, Shrikant Balasaheb Suse reviewing the issuance of Unique disability IDs in Leh district  with the concerned officers.
Leh :

Deputy Commissioner, Leh, Shrikant Balasaheb Suse  convened a review meeting regarding issuance of Unique disability IDs in Leh district on February 20.

Chief Medical Officer, Leh Motup Dorje apprised about the portal developed by Department of Empowerment of Persons with Disabilities, Ministry of Social Justice and Empowerment ( www.swavlambancard.gov.in ) where eligible beneficiaries can apply.

All SDMs were asked to submit calendar of camps scheduled to be held from next week in coordination with Health and Social Welfare Departments.

DC, Leh directed all concerned to give wide publicity to schedule of camps in advance through media, PRI members/public representatives, NGOs. He directed health department to immediately clear pendency of applications which have been already registered by beneficiaries.

He also stressed on weekly monitoring the progress achieved and to ensure 100% saturation by 31st of March. Emphasise was made to publicise self-registration to get UDIDs which can be done by the existing disability card holders by visiting to the website www.swavlambancard.gov.in.

By having UDID, beneficiaries will not need to make multiple copies of documents, maintain, and carry multiple documents as the card will capture all the necessary details which can be decoded with the help of a reader. The UDID card will be the single document of identification, verification of the disabled for availing various benefits in future. The card will also help in stream-lining the tracking of the physical and financial progress of beneficiary at all levels of hierarchy of implementation – from village level, block level, district level , state level and national level.
